Ottimizzare WordPress: sfruttare le dipendenze in function.php

Benvenuti alla nostra serie sull’ottimizzazione di WordPress! In questo articolo, affronteremo il tema delle dipendenze nel file function.php e come utilizzarle per caricare in modo efficiente JavaScript e CSS in base alle singole pagine o template di pagina.

Cos’è una Dipendenza e Perché è Importante?

In WordPress, una dipendenza è un modo per specificare che un determinato script o stile dipende da un altro script o stile per funzionare correttamente. Questo è cruciale per garantire un caricamento corretto e ordinato delle risorse, evitando errori dovuti al caricamento in ordine errato degli script e ottimizzando il tempo di caricamento complessivo della pagina.

Utilizzare le Dipendenze per Caricare JavaScript e CSS sulle Singole Pagine

Nel nostro articolo, ci concentreremo su come utilizzare le dipendenze per caricare JavaScript e CSS in modo adattabile alle singole pagine o template di pagina. Useremo le funzioni e i controlli disponibili in WordPress per gestire questa operazione in modo efficiente.

function carica_script_e_stili_personalizzati() {
    // Controllo per caricare JavaScript e CSS solo sulla pagina di esempio
    if (is_page('pagina-di-esempio')) {
        // Carica jQuery dalla libreria di WordPress
        wp_enqueue_script('jquery');

        // Carica lo script personalizzato con dipendenze solo sulla pagina di esempio
        wp_enqueue_script('script-personalizzato', get_template_directory_uri() . '/js/script-personalizzato.js', array('jquery'), '1.0', true);

        // Carica lo stile personalizzato solo sulla pagina di esempio
        wp_enqueue_style('stile-personalizzato', get_template_directory_uri() . '/css/stile-personalizzato.css', array(), '1.0', 'all');
    }
}
add_action('wp_enqueue_scripts', 'carica_script_e_stili_personalizzati');

Nel codice sopra, stiamo caricando uno script JavaScript e uno stile CSS personalizzati solo sulla pagina di esempio. Questa tecnica può essere facilmente adattata per caricare risorse diverse su altre pagine o template di pagina, fornendo un controllo preciso sulle risorse caricate su ogni parte del sito.

Conclusioni

Questo articolo è solo l’inizio della nostra serie sull’ottimizzazione di WordPress. Con una corretta gestione delle dipendenze nel file function.php, è possibile migliorare notevolmente le prestazioni del tuo sito WordPress, garantendo un caricamento efficiente delle risorse JavaScript e CSS su tutte le pagine. Restate sintonizzati per ulteriori suggerimenti e strategie per ottimizzare e migliorare il vostro sito WordPress!

Approfondimenti in questo articolo:

Funzioni

Le funzioni in programmazione sono blocchi di codice riutilizzabili che eseguono un compito specifico. Possono accettare dati in input (parametri) ed eventualmente restituire un risultato. Rappresentano uno dei concetti fondamentali…

jQuery

jQuery è una popolare libreria JavaScript open-source che semplifica la manipolazione del DOM (Document Object Model), la gestione degli eventi, le animazioni e le chiamate AJAX in una pagina web.…

CSS

Il CSS è un linguaggio di stile utilizzato per definire l'aspetto visuale e la formattazione di documenti HTML e XML. Permette di controllare caratteristiche come colori, layout, spaziature, dimensioni e…

WordPress

WordPress è un sistema di gestione dei contenuti (CMS) open-source, il più popolare al mondo per la creazione di siti web e blog. Semplice da usare e altamente personalizzabile, WordPress…

JavaScript

Un linguaggio di programmazione utilizzato per creare interazioni dinamiche e complesse su un sito web. È essenziale per aggiungere funzionalità come animazioni, moduli interattivi e altre caratteristiche che migliorano l'esperienza…

17 Giugno 2024

Altri articoli dal mio blog